I got mine eight years ago,its about 4ft tall, I think it is from sears, but don't trust my memory that far back. Get the front opening one, you will have to dig for things in a top opening one. The front opening one is much more convenient. You just pluck what you need off the shelf.
While the front opening model may be more convenient to get to your foods, the top-opening chest model is much more efficient and keeps your frozen foods fresher. The cold stays in the chest when opened from the top rather than the cold "spilling" out when opening a front model.
